I went trough the search, looking for an advise on how to raise my speakers.

I need to raise them 12cm (4,7") so they are "Tweeter in ear height" as recommended by the manufacturer, Just thinking if there are any Dont do's in raising them. Is wood good/bad ? are bricks better/worse?
